A Week of Symfony #617 (22-28 October 2018)

This week, development activity focused on polishing the upcoming Symfony 4.2 version, which will be released in 5 weeks. We improved performance of service discovery for large applications and we optimized the way env vars are exported. We also improved the log filter in the Symfony profiler to support filtering by multiple criteria.

Symfony development highlights

This week, 71 pull requests were merged (40 in code and 31 in docs) and 31 issues were closed (18 in code and 13 in docs). Excluding merges, 35 authors made 3,601 additions and 2,063 deletions. See details for code and docs.

2.8 changelog:

  • 5c3d826: [FrameworkBundle] fixed broken exception message

3.4 changelog:

  • c2478d4: [Intl] updated the ICU data to 63.1

4.1 changelog:

  • 3dda3cc: [HttpKernel] clean away the NO_AUTO_CACHE_CONTROL_HEADER if there is no session
  • 76b2541: [Messenger] send using the routing_key for AMQP transport

Master changelog:

  • 426cf81: [Serializer] refactor and uniformize the config by introducing a default context
  • 60394bc: [Config] fixed slow service discovery for large excluded directories
  • 717ff2d: [DependencyInjection] optimized exporting variables
  • 07c46a2: [WebProfilerBundle] removed application name
  • 01dfca1: [WebProfilerBundle] added a channel log filter
  • 9d3621e: [OptionsResolver] trigger deprecation only if the option is used
  • a33725f: [FrameworkBundle] deprecated support for legacy directories in Translation commands
